SUMMARY AND ACTION REQUESTED: The City Council is respectfully requested to conduct the
Final Assessment Hearing for the 2016 Street, Drainage and Utility Improvements and to hear upon any
objections to the proposed assessment whether presented verbally or in writing. Following the Hearing,
the Council is asked to consider adopting the final assessment roll.
LEGISLATIVE HISTORY/BACKGROUND INFORMATION: On September 20, 2016, the City
Council approved a Resolution declaring the costs to be assessed, ordering the preparation of the
proposed assessment, and calling for the hearing on proposed assessment for the 2016 Street, Drainage
and Utility Improvements.

Pursuant to Minnesota Statutes, Section 429 the Council must declare the final amount to be assessed
against the benefitting properties and the hearing on the proposed assessment for these improvements
must be conducted. Staff has attached a proposed Final Assessment Roll per the unit assessment amounts
presented below. Mailed notice has been provided to each assessed property and notice of the public
hearing has been published in the local paper in accordance with Minnesota Statutes, Section 429. The
Final Assessment Roll must be certified to the County Auditor by November 30, 2016.
The Final Assessment Rolls have been calculated based on the final project costs and in accordance with
the City’s Special Assessment Policy. The final total project cost is $1,285,400; down from the feasibility
report total project cost of $1,359,800. The final total cost of the street improvements are $1,119,200 and
water system improvements are $166,200. The summary table below outlines changes when compared
with the feasibility report for a standard residential property. There are select properties that are non-
residential or were assigned higher equivalent values. The proposed assessment for these parcels can be
reviewed on the attached assessment rolls.
Table 1: Assessment Comparison
Feasibility Report Proposed Final
Assessment
Kirkwood Neighborhood (Streets) $13,800 $11,700
Kelvin Neighborhood (Streets) $5,200 $5,100
Kelvin Neighborhood (Lateral Watermain) $12,000 $11,900
Kelvin Neighborhood (Trunk Watermain) $2,900 $2,900
Stonegate Neighborhood (Streets) $6,000 $5,600
Assessments for street improvements are being levied over 10 years and the water system improvements
will be levied over a 15-year period.
